THE DIGITAL LAYER
Every heartbeat changes the image.
Pulse, heart rate and brain frequencies are translated into a visual language that moves with the performers. Technology listens to the ceremony; it never leads it.
PulseHeart rateBrain frequency

ONE CEREMONY, TWO PLANES
The sacred remains intact.
The live ceremony occupies the first plane. A translucent gauze carries the digital visual world on the second. The audience sees both realities at once: the human act and its luminous resonance.
- Authentic live Sema ceremony
- Translucent gauze and high-output projection
- Real-time visual response to biometric signals
THE CEREMONY
A journey from praise to return.
- Na't-i Sharif
Creation begins in love.
- Ney Taksimi
Breath carries separation and longing.
- Sultan Veled Cycle
The path is entered with intention.
- The Four Salams
Purification, awareness and service.
- Qur'an and Gulbank
The turning resolves in prayer and return.

PREMIERED AT AKM ISTANBUL
Eight performances. Near-full capacity.
The premiere took place at Atatürk Cultural Center on 8 October 2025 and was met with a standing ovation.
